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| The semi-quantitative perfusion signal will be measured on ASL MR maps from representative slices of the parotid and submandibular glands. Perfusion will be expressed in mL/min/100g tissue. This will be used to calculate the normal value (median) with confidence interval per gland type. The variation between separate scans will be used to calculate the intra- and inter-day variation.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| The detectability of effects will be estimated based on comparison of baseline scans with intervention scans (stimulation or suppression of salivation). | — |
